MARA acquires Texas 2000 MW computing power park project company for up to 600 million USD

Regulatory documents show that MARA Holdings subsidiary Volt Texas has signed an agreement with HIF USA to acquire a majority stake in MAT 1177 LLC, which holds the Texas data infrastructure park project, leaving a small minority stake for the seller.

The project company has signed a letter of intent with the power company, planning to provide up to 2000 megawatts of power for the construction of a large digital infrastructure park that supports high-performance computing and Bitcoin mining. The transaction price will be paid in installments based on milestones, with a total acquisition amount of up to $600 million if all development milestones are completed. The acquisition of related land, power access, and subsequent execution of data center leases will trigger the installment payment obligations.
